10 Common AdSense Rejection Reasons & How to Fix Them (2025 Guide)
10 Common AdSense Rejection Reasons & How to Fix Them (2025 Guide)
Applied for Google AdSense and got rejected? Don’t worry — you’re not alone. Many bloggers, especially in Pakistan and South Asia, face AdSense rejections in 2025 due to simple mistakes that can be fixed easily.
This guide covers the top 10 reasons why your blog may be rejected and explains how to fix each one step by step so you can get approved fast.

❌ 1. Insufficient Content
Problem: Google checks your site’s content quality. If you have fewer than 15 high-quality posts or content under 800 words, you’ll likely be rejected.
✅ Fix:
- Publish at least 15–20 blog posts
- Each article should be 800–1200+ words
- Use original writing, no copy-paste!
❌ 2. Website Not Fully Developed
Problem: Incomplete menus, broken links, "Coming Soon" pages, or dummy text (like Lorem Ipsum) signal that your blog isn’t ready.
✅ Fix:
- Remove all dummy or unfinished pages
- Test all links in your navigation menu
- Make your homepage professional
❌ 3. Missing Important Pages
Problem: Blogs without a Privacy Policy, About Us, Contact, or Disclaimer page often get rejected.
✅ Fix:
- Add these 4 pages with proper content
- Link them in the footer and navbar
- Use generators like PrivacyPolicyGenerator.info
❌ 4. Poor Blog Design or Layout
Problem: A cluttered or outdated blog design reduces user experience, increasing bounce rate and AdSense rejection risk.
✅ Fix:
- Use a clean, responsive theme (try SoraTemplates or Way2Themes)
- Keep sidebar and gadgets minimal
- Use proper spacing and font sizes
❌ 5. Non-Original or Copied Content
Problem: Google’s bots can detect copied content from other blogs, even if rewritten slightly.
✅ Fix:
- Write completely original articles
- Use tools like Plagiarism Checker
- Use your own images or royalty-free sources like Pixabay or Pexels
❌ 6. Low-Quality or Irrelevant Traffic
Problem: If most of your traffic comes from bots, VPNs, or traffic exchanges, AdSense will reject your site.
✅ Fix:
- Promote your blog in real groups (WhatsApp, Facebook, Quora)
- Never buy fake traffic
- Focus on SEO to get Google traffic
❌ 7. Your Blog Is Too New
Problem: If your site is only a few days or weeks old, Google may not trust it yet.
✅ Fix:
- Wait at least 1–2 months before applying
- Post content regularly (3–5 articles per week)
❌ 8. Unsupported Niche
Problem: Some niches like hacking, adult content, fake news, or copyrighted content are banned.
✅ Fix:
- Stick to safe niches: tech, education, jobs, blogging, freelancing
- Check the AdSense content policy
❌ 9. No Privacy Disclosures for Affiliate Links
Problem: If you're promoting affiliate products but not disclosing, your blog can be flagged.
✅ Fix:
- Add a line: “This post contains affiliate links. I may earn a commission.”
- Include this in your privacy policy too
❌ 10. Using a Free Domain (Sometimes)
Problem: While Blogger domains like .blogspot.com are allowed, some new users still face issues.
✅ Fix:
- Try using a custom domain like .com or .pk
- Use Google Domains or Namecheap to buy domains
π Final Checklist Before Reapplying
- ✔️ 20+ SEO-rich, original blog posts
- ✔️ Blog age: At least 30–45 days
- ✔️ Clean design and fast loading
- ✔️ About, Contact, Privacy, and Disclaimer pages
- ✔️ Mobile-friendly and HTTPS enabled
Pro Tip: Once you fix the problems, wait 5–7 days and then reapply to AdSense with confidence!
Need help fixing your blog? Explore more guides at chaudharymian.blogspot.com
Published by: chaudharymian.blogspot.com
Labels: AdSense Approval, Blogger Tips, AdSense Rejection Fix, Blog Monetization 2025, Blogging in Pakistan